Novelty/Accessibility Mecanum Wheel Kit for Chairs or Small Furniture

A playful comment like "Next, you could make your desk chair wheels have them" on a post showcasing a mecanum wheel robot suggests a quirky, albeit niche, product idea. While it might be a novelty for most, mecanum wheels offer omnidirectional movement, which could be incredibly useful for accessibility (like for people who need precise positioning of their chairs) or in specialized workspaces. There could be an opportunity for a 'Mecanum Wheel Conversion Kit for Office Chairs' or small utility carts. The unique maneuverability could be a real asset for specific use cases or as a high-end, fun gadget.
